!The inverter is factory-configured so that, if F and R are turned on at the same time, the inverter will stop operation. If necessary, the direction of rotation can be reversed by changing parameter settings.

Run/stop : Press the RUN and STOP keys on

the operation panel

!To switch between forward run and reverse run, use the forward/reverse run selection ￿￿.

Speed command : External signal input

(1)VI/II terminal: 0~+10Vdc (0~+5Vdc) or 4(0)~20mAdc

(2)RR/S4 terminal: Potentiometer 0~+10Vdc (0~+5Vdc)

(3)RX terminal: 0~±10Vdc (0~±5Vdc)
